Comprehending Soffits: What Are They?


Soffits are the horizontal panels situated underneath the edge of a roof overhang. They assist to cover the rafters of a roof and are generally made from products like wood, vinyl, aluminum, or composite products. Soffits play an important function in supplying airflow to the attic and safeguarding the roof structure.

The Importance of Soffits

Advantage

Description

Ventilation

Soffits facilitate airflow, which assists to control temperature and wetness levels in the attic.

Aesthetic Appeal

Soffits can improve the visual appearance of a home, including a completing touch to the roofline.

Protection

They secure the roof rafters from wetness and insects, prolonging the life expectancy of the roof.

Energy Efficiency

Proper ventilation can enhance energy performance by preventing heat accumulation in the attic during summer season.

Types of Soffits


Before setup, it is necessary to comprehend the various types of soffits available. The option of product can affect both appearance and functionality.

Material

Description

Wood

Standard and visually enticing, wood soffits need routine maintenance to prevent rot and warping.

Vinyl

A popular choice due to its low maintenance, resilience, and range of colors.

Aluminum

Light-weight and resistant to deterioration, aluminum soffits offer exceptional defense but can be more costly.

Composite

Integrates the advantages of various products for resilience and resistance to decay.

Frequently asked questions About Soffits and Their Installation


Q1: How much does it cost to install soffits?

The cost of soffit installation can differ commonly based on several elements, consisting of the materials used, the size of the home, and labor expenses. Typically, house owners might anticipate to pay anywhere from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 2,500 for soffit setup.

Q2: How long do soffits last?

The lifespan of soffits differs by material. Vinyl soffits can last approximately 30 years, while aluminum and wood require more regular maintenance and might last anywhere from 10 to 20 years depending on their care and ecological elements.

Q3: Can I install soffits myself?

While DIY installation is possible, it requires specific understanding and skills. Aspects like determining and cutting precisely, guaranteeing proper ventilation, and working securely at heights need to be considered. Hiring an expert may conserve time and guarantee quality.

Q4: What maintenance is needed for soffits?

Maintenance differs by product. Vinyl and aluminum soffits need minimal upkeep, while wood soffits might need regular painting or treatment to avoid decay. yearly inspections for damage, insects, or mold are often recommended.

Q5: Will setting up soffits improve my home's energy effectiveness?

Yes, proper installation of vented soffits can significantly improve your home's energy efficiency by promoting much better air flow and managing temperature levels in the attic, lowering the load on HVAC systems.
